Nogales Solar Incentives & Programs

Federal Investment Tax Credit (ITC)

30% of total system cost deducted from federal taxes. For a $16,200 system, that's a $4,860 credit. Valid through 2032.

Arizona State Incentives

Residential solar tax credit 25% (up to $1,000).

Net Metering — Arizona Public Service

Arizona Public Service offers net metering in Nogales. Earn credits for excess solar energy sent to the grid, reducing your electric bill further.

Solar Energy in Nogales, Arizona

Nogales, Arizona receives an average of 7 peak sun hours per day, placing it among the best cities in the country for solar energy production. With electricity rates averaging 12.1¢ per kWh from Arizona Public Service, below the national average, but with rates rising 2-3% annually, the long-term savings are still meaningful.

A typical 6kW solar system in Nogales produces approximately 12,264 kWh per year, saving homeowners an estimated $1,488 annually. The system pays for itself in about 7.6 years, after which you enjoy essentially free electricity for the remaining 17+ years of the system's warranty life.

Nogales has a solar penetration rate of 1.1% — indicating early-stage solar adoption with tremendous growth potential as prices continue to fall. The cost of living index of 100.2 (national average: 100) is near the national average.

Frequently Asked Questions

How much do solar panels cost in Nogales, AZ?

The average cost of a 6kW solar panel system in Nogales is approximately $16,200 before incentives ($2.70/watt). After the 30% federal Investment Tax Credit, the net cost is about $11,340. Residential solar tax credit 25% (up to $1,000).

How many peak sun hours does Nogales get?

Nogales, AZ receives an average of 7 peak sun hours per day and approximately 307 sunny days per year. This is above the national average of 4.5 hours, making it an excellent location for solar energy.

What is the solar payback period in Nogales?

The average solar payback period in Nogales is approximately 7.8 years. After payback, your solar panels generate essentially free electricity for the remaining 15-20 years of their warranty. Over 25 years, total savings can reach $50,827.

Does Nogales have net metering?

Yes, Nogales has access to net metering through Arizona Public Service. This allows you to earn credits for excess solar energy sent to the grid, significantly improving your solar investment returns.
